This is information that surprised everyone shortly before the French Cup final between PSG and the Stade de Reims. Announced titular on the match sheet, Khvicha Kvaratskhelia was ultimately not the Parisian player who came out on the field at the time of the kick -off. The Georgian was replaced at the last minute by Désiré Doué. From the stadium, no explanation at first. We then thought of a physical glitch during the warm -up. But finally, the information was circulating quickly: the player was forfeit last minutes after headache.
In the wake of this information, the newspaper The Parisian gave other details and revealed that the player had even left the stadium before even kick off the game to return. Information that could worry one week from the Champions League final against Inter Milan. So inevitably, after the victory against Reims this Saturday (3-0), Luis Enrique was questioned on this subject at a press conference. And the Spanish technician rather made a reassuring speech.
Luis Enrique reassures
“He's going very well. But he couldn't play because he didn't feel well after heating. It is nothing important. So we decided that he had to rest. He's at home. He's fine. There is nothing serious. It's a little thing, but it will be ready for Tuesday training ”he first launched before being revived on this a few minutes later. “There is no problem. It's just that after heating, he didn't feel well. He was a little dizzy after heating. And at that time, we have clearly decided not to take a risk with a player who does not feel well. ”
The Spanish coach explained that other players were available anyway for the meeting. “We have a lot of high -level players who can play. We don't want to take any risks with anyone. It's nothing important, nothing at all. On Tuesday, he will certainly be ready to train, but these are things that sometimes happen in the world of football. There is no problem doing. “ Reassuring words that should give a smile to Parisian supporters a few days before the most important match of the season.
